Strategies for Budget-Conscious Developers

Leveraging the power of Large Language Models (LLMs) is a game-changer for developers, but the costs can be prohibitive. Fortunately, there are savvy strategies to harness LLMs without straining your budget. Prioritize open-source LLMs, which offer robust functionality at a fraction of the price. Explore parameterization techniques to tailor existing models to your specific needs, reducing the reliance on expensive pre-trained versions. Implement clever caching mechanisms to minimize API calls and enhance performance. Remember, resourcefulness is key – tap into the potential of LLMs without sacrificing your financial boundaries.
